The honey laminated cabinets had outlived their welcome. The layout itself was comfortable for our clients. They wanted better storage, maybe more seating at the island. With smart space planning both were achieved. There was a non load bearing wall batten the sunken family room and the kitchen that visually dictated the flow of what was possible.

Once that wall was removed, enlarging the island was possible, added a pantry closet to the right side of the kitchen for storage of larger pantry items.

A large built in Subzero refrigerator provides easy access to prepping and cooking area.

Without that wall between family room and kitchen the island got bigger and smarter! Storage on 3 sides was possible. Hidden storage under seating area. Storage facing arrive. And ample storage on the long prep side.

The lighting plan here is a show stopper, lighted toe kicks, remember toekicks are functional😉, lighted seating area, undercabinet lighting, island lighting and recessed lighting.... layered lighting is key!

The island is functional but beautiful! The quartz countertops really shine!

The color palette exudes confidence and draws the eye up.

Bright and fresh without appearing sterile is always a good idea!

This island is great space for working, snacking and prepping delicious dinners.

A lot of homes don’t feel “off” because they need more.

They feel off because everything is competing at the same volume.

Too much contrast.
Too many finishes asking for attention at once.

The homes that feel the most elevated are usually the most restrained.

Layered textures.
Balanced contrast.
Thoughtful lighting.
Materials that work together instead of competing against each other.

That balance is what creates the feeling people often describe as: “calm” “timeless” “expensive”

Not because the home is louder.
Because it feels intentional.

The goal was never more.
It was balance.
